ALEXANDRIA, Va., Feb. 24 -- United States Patent no. 12,563,338, issued on Feb. 24, was assigned to Bose Corp. (Framingham, Mass.).

"Directional sound-producing device" was invented by Guy Torio (Holliston, Mass.) and Edward Maniet (Auburn, Mass.).

According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"A sound-producing device includes a housing having a front and a top, a first electro-acoustic transducer facing from the front of the housing, a second electro-acoustic transducer facing from the top of the housing, and a third electro-acoustic transducer facing from the top of the housing.
